How Our Commercial Water Removal Process Works

When water damage strikes, every minute counts. Our team is on standby 24/7 to respond quickly and start the restoration process. Our Commercial Water Removal service is designed to be fast, efficient, and effective, reducing the disruption to your business and getting you back up and running as soon as possible.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will arrive on-site within 60 minutes to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to extract the water and dry your property. We use specialized equipment, such as truck-mounted extractors and dehumidifiers, to ensure the job is done right the first time.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ract as much water as possible from your property, including carpets, flooring, and walls. This step is critical to pre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property, including air movers and desiccants. This step is essential to preventing mold growth and ensuring your property is safe to occupy.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We’ll use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to sanitize and disinfect your property, removing any remaining moisture and preventing the growth of bacteria and mold.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ification

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is safe and dry. We’ll also provide you with a certificate of completion, so you can be confident that the job is done right.

Commercial Water Removal Cost In Damascus, MD

The cost of Commercial Water Removal can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Damascus, MD. Our prices are competitive and transparent, and we offer free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required.
Final Inspection and Certification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and complexity of job.
Emergency Response and Assessment $200 – $1,000 Time of day, distance to property, and complexity of job.
More Services (e.g. Roofing repairs, plumbing repairs) $500 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and complexity of job.

Common Questions About Commercial Water Removal

Q: How long does Commercial Water Removal take?

A: The length of time it takes to complete Commercial Water Removal depends on the size and severity of the affected area, as well as the equipment and expertise required. In general, it can take anywhere from a few hours to several days to complete the job.

Q: Do I need to call a professional for Commercial Water Removal?

A: Yes, it’s highly recommended to call a professional for Commercial Water Removal, especially if the affected area is large or the damage is severe. A professional will have the necessary equipment and expertise to extract water and dry the property quickly and safely.

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of Commercial Water Removal?

A: It depends on your insurance policy. Some policies may cover the cost of Commercial Water Removal, while others may not. It’s essential to check your policy and contact your insurance provider to find out what’s covered.

Q: Can I perform Commercial Water Removal myself?

A: No, it’s not recommended to try Commercial Water Removal yourself. This type of job needs specialized equipment and expertise to extract water and dry the property quickly and safely. Trying to do it yourself can lead to further damage, health risks, and even legal liability.

Q: How do I prevent water damage in the future?

A: To prevent water damage in the future, it’s essential to regularly inspect your property for signs of wear and tear, such as cracks in walls and ceilings, and to address any issues quickly. You should also consider installing a sump pump, water alarm, and backup power source to protect against flooding and power outages.
